In today's digital age, social media has developed an integral part of selling plans for businesses aiming to connect with their target audience. With millions of users across various platforms, standing out amidst the noise can be a exciting task. However, by implementing effective social media marketing strategies, your brand can rise above the competition and leave a lasting impression. Here are six tips to help your brand stand out on social media.

1. Define Your Unique Brand Voice:

Your brand voice is the nature and tone with which your business communicates with its audience. To stand out on social media, it's crucial to define a unique brand voice that resonates with your target demographic. Consider the values and characteristics that set your brand apart from others, and infuse them into your content. Whether your tone is witty, informative, or inspirational, consistency is key. This ensures that your audience recognizes and connects with your brand across different platforms.

2. Engaging Visual Content:

In a world where attention spans are shrinking, captivating visual content is essential. Invest in high-quality images, videos, and graphics that reflect your brand identity. Create visually appealing and shareable content that tells a story or evokes emotions. Platforms like Instagram, Pinterest, and TikTok thrive on visually-driven content, making them ideal for showcasing your brand's personality. Experiment with different formats and styles to discover what resonates best with your audience.

3. Know Your Audience and Platforms:

Understanding your target viewers and the platforms they frequent is crucial for effective social media marketing. Conduct research to identify the demographics, goods, and behaviors of your audience. Tailor your content to align with their preferences. Additionally, choose the right social media platforms for your brand. Different platforms cater to different demographics and content styles. 4. Consistent Posting Schedule:

Consistency is key in social media marketing. Form a regular posting schedule to keep your audience engaged and aware of your brand. Whether it's daily, a few times a week, or weekly, a consistent posting schedule helps build anticipation and trust. Use scheduling tools to plan and automate posts, ensuring a steady flow of content. However, remember that quality is just as important as quantity. Strive to maintain a balance between consistency and delivering valuable content. Preserving a consistent posting schedule is vital for social media success. 5. Leverage Influencer Marketing:

Collaborating with influencers in your industry can knowingly boost your brand's visibility. Identify influencers whose ethics align with your brand and whose followers match your target audience. Influencers can bring authenticity to your brand and introduce it to a wider audience. Encourage them to create engaging content that showcases your products or services. User-generated content, especially when shared by influencers, can build credibility and trust among potential customers.

6. Encourage Audience Participation:

Engage your audience by encouraging participation. Run contests, polls, and challenges that prompt users to interact with your brand. User-generated content, such as testimonials, reviews, or photos of your products in action, can be powerful in building social proof. Respond promptly to comments, messages, and mentions to foster a sense of community. By making your audience feel heard and valued, you create a positive friendship with your brand, leading to increased loyalty and advocacy.

Conclusion

Standing out on social media requires a thoughtful and strategic approach. Define your unique brand voice, invest in engaging visual content, know your audience and platforms, maintain a consistent posting schedule, leverage influencer marketing, and encourage audience participation. By implementing these tips, your brand can rise above the social media noise and create a meaningful connection with your target audience. Stay agile, adapt to trends, and consistently refine your strategies to ensure long-term victory in the dynamic world of social media marketing.
